multitasking

  1. Verb.  (present participle of, multitask) .
  2. Noun.  (computing) The simultaneous execution of multiple tasks (programs) under the control of an interrupt-driven operating system.
  3. Noun.  (buzzword, figuratively) The practice or capability of handling more than one task at the same time.
